Undergraduate Certificate in Data Science for Crime Projection
-- ViewingNowThe Undergraduate Certificate in Data Science for Crime Projection is a comprehensive course that equips learners with essential data science skills tailored for crime projection. This program emphasizes the importance of data-driven decision-making in criminal justice, providing students with the ability to analyze and interpret complex crime data to predict trends and inform policy.

CourseDetails
โข
Data Collection and Cleaning — Learn the fundamentals of collecting, cleaning, and organizing data for crime projection. &br>
โข
Exploratory Data Analysis — Discover how to analyze large data sets to identify patterns and trends in crime data. &br>
โข
Statistical Analysis for Crime Projection — Master the statistical methods used for predicting criminal activity, including regression analysis and time series analysis. &br>
โข
Crime Mapping and Geographic Information Systems (GIS) — Explore the use of GIS technology for visualizing crime patterns and projecting future criminal activity. &br>
โข
Machine Learning for Crime Prediction — Learn how to apply machine learning algorithms to predict criminal activity and improve public safety. &br>
โข
Ethical Considerations in Data Science for Crime Projection — Examine the ethical implications of using data science to predict criminal activity and ensure responsible practices. &br>
โข
Data Visualization for Crime Analysis — Discover effective ways to present crime data to stakeholders, including law enforcement and the public. &br>
โข
Experimental Design and Evaluation for Crime Prevention — Learn how to design and evaluate experiments to measure the effectiveness of crime prevention strategies. &br>
โข
Data Privacy and Security in Crime Projection — Explore the legal and ethical issues surrounding data privacy and security in the context of crime projection. &br>
